Logistical Details
The tour’s meeting location is in Saska, 118 00 Praha 1-Mala Strana, Czechia, where participants should arrive 20-25 minutes early for check-in and a test ride.
The t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, but it’s near public transportation.
Group sizes are limited to a maximum of 8 travelers, and the minimum age is 15, although children 12-14 can join with prior contact.

Accessibility
The tour isn’t wheelchair accessible, though it’s situated near public transportation options. Travelers with mobility constraints may find it challenging to fully participate in the activities.
However, the tour caters to a wide range of skill levels, making it suitable for most visitors:
- The electric bikes are designed to accommodate a maximum weight of 130kg, ensuring a comfortable ride for guests.
- The tour group is limited to a maximum of 8 travelers, allowing the guide to provide personalized attention and support.
- While the minimum age is 15, children aged 12-14 can join the tour with prior contact and approval.
